Style Network announced it has ordered Tacky House, a new reality series that will feature former Queer Eye for the Straight Guy star Thom Filicia transforming rooms from tacky to tasteful.

Each Tacky House episode will follow Filicia and two fellow interior design experts as they attempt to convince a homeowner that a room they personally designed needs a makeover from its disastrous decor.

With the help of one of the homeowner's friends or family members, the homeowner is persuaded and the space is then renovated before being revealed.

"Based on the continued success of Style's Clean House, we are excited to bring viewers the next step in home makeover series," said Style Network president Salaam Coleman Smith. 

"Tackiness has definitely met its match in our tasteful host Thom Filicia and we couldn't be more excited to have him in a new series on Style."

Style Network has ordered 10 one-hour episodes of the series, which is currently slated to premiere in the spring. It is produced by Lynchpin Productions.

Tacky House isn't Filicia's first Style Network reality series, as he previously hosted Dress My Nest -- which used a person's favorite clothing as inspiration for the design of a living space in their house.  The series aired in 2007.
